


We now know more about an apparent domestic dispute that left two people dead early Sunday morning.
Authorities say that a woman called 911 saying that her husband was threatening to kill her.
The line went dead and when she called back dispatchers could hear gun shots in the background.
The woman has now been identified as Kelly Ecer Samson.
Autopsy results show that she died of gunshot wounds to the chest and neck/
It is believed that she was shot by her new husband Dr George Scott Samson.
He was found dead in the basement of the home by police.
The two were married on Saturday.

The Vigo County Sheriff’s Department is investigating what appears to be a murder-suicide.
Vigo County Central Dispatch received a 911 call from 4025 North Creal Street around 1:20 AM Sunday morning.
Police say that a frantic woman said that her husband had threatened to kill her.
The line went dead during the call and when the woman called back dispatchers reported hearing gun shots.
When police arrived they found one woman dead and a man had barricaded himself in the basement.
An elderly couple and child were evacuated.
The Terre Haute City Police tactical unit used a remote camera to determine that the man in the basement was dead.
Identification of the male and female, as well as cause of death are pending autopsies which are preliminary scheduled at 10:00am Monday.
